New Delhi: Two persons were killed after being struck by lightning accompanying rains in Uttar Pradesh on Wednesday as the monsoon remained active in some parts of the North.

The capital recorded a maximum temperature of 35 degrees celsius, one degree above normal and a minimum of 27.9 degrees celsius.

In UP, two persons were killed in rain-related incidents in different parts of the state.

Lightning struck in Ghazipur and Badaun districts claiming the life of Chandrabhushan Singh Kushwaha (17), a class 10th student and that of Nathulal (40), police sources said.

The Met office said that monsoon remained active over the eastern region and normal over western parts of the state following which rain and thundershowers occurred at many places in the state.

Rainfall was recorded in Kakrahi, Uskabazar, Chibramau, Trimohini ghat, Salon, Dalmau, Ghazipur, Basti, Rae bareli, Binki, Mishrikh, Ankinghat, Bhatpurwaghat, Allahabad, Paliakalan, Sitapur, Regauli, Bidhuna, Garotha, Banda, Lucknow, Auriya, Alirarh and Jasrana.

Sources said rain and thundershowers would occur at most places over western UP and many places over eastern UP.

Heavy rain would occur at isolated places over the state during the next 48 hours.
